一种主播放设备的切换方法及相关设备的制造方法

文档序号:9668725阅读:456来源:国知局
一种主播放设备的切换方法及相关设备的制造方法
【技术领域】
[0001]本发明涉及电子技术领域,具体涉及一种主播放设备的切换方法及相关设备。
【背景技术】
[0002]由多个播放设备(如音箱)组成的无线播放系统(如无线音箱系统)正越来越受到消费者的欢迎。在无线播放系统中,有且只有一个管理播放设备(如无线音箱系统中的MPP音箱)与控制终端(如手机)连接,用于对其他播放设备进行管理。通常情况下,无线播放系统中可以分为多个播放组,每个播放组中一般存在一个主播放设备(在无线音箱系统中可以称为host音箱),主要用于从互联网中下载多媒体资源,而播放组中的其他播放设备则从主播放设备中获取多媒体资源进行播放。由于主播放设备在播放组中起多媒体资源下载的作用,能够影响播放组中各播放设备播放多媒体资源的流畅度。
[0003]通常情况下,主播放设备的切换需要用户在控制终端上操作,这样可能会导致主播放设备切换不及时,从而降低了多媒体资源播放的流畅度。

【发明内容】

[0004]本发明实施例公开了一种主播放设备的切换方法及相关设备,可以及时进行主播放设备的切换,提高多媒体资源播放的流畅度。
[0005]本发明实施例公开了一种主播放设备的切换方法,应用于无线播放系统,包括:
[0006]管理播放设备检测播放组的环境信息是否发生变化;
[0007]当所述播放组的环境信息发生变化时,所述管理播放设备获取所述播放组中各播放设备的网络状态,并根据所述网络状态从所述播放组中选取网络最优的目标播放设备;
[0008]所述管理播放设备判断所述目标播放设备是否为所述播放组当前的主播放设备;
[0009]若否,所述管理播放设备将所述目标播放设备设定为所述播放组的主播放设备。
[0010]作为一种可行的实施方式,所述管理播放设备检测播放组的环境信息是否发生变化,包括:
[0011]管理播放设备检测播放组中是否存在位置发生变化的播放设备;
[0012]若是,所述管理播放设备确定所述播放组的环境信息发生变化。
[0013]作为另一种可行的实施方式,所述管理播放设备检测播放组的环境信息是否发生变化,包括:
[0014]管理播放设备检测播放组中是否存在新增和/或减少的播放设备;
[0015]若是,所述管理播放设备确定所述播放组的环境信息发生变化。
[0016]作为又一种可行的实施方式,所述网络状态包括网络连接方式,所述根据所述网络状态从所述播放组中选取网络最优的目标播放设备,包括:
[0017]所述管理播放设备判断所述播放组中是否存在所述网络连接方式为有线连接的第一播放设备;
[0018]若是,所述管理播放设备确定所述第一播放设备的数量;
[0019]当所述第一播放设备的数量为一个时,所述管理播放设备将所述第一播放设备确定为网络最优的目标播放设备。
[0020]作为又一种可行的实施方式,所述方法还包括:
[0021]当所述第一播放设备的数量为多个时,所述管理播放设备获取每个所述第一播放设备的配置参数;
[0022]所述管理播放设备根据每个所述第一播放设备的配置参数,将所述第一播放设备中配置最优的播放设备确定为网络最优的目标播放设备。
[0023]作为又一种可行的实施方式,所述方法还包括:
[0024]当所述播放组中不存在所述第一播放设备时,所述管理播放设备向所述播放组中各播放设备发送目标网络地址,并获取所述各播放设备访问所述目标网络地址的访问时延;
[0025]所述管理播放设备从所述播放组中选取所述访问时延最短的第二播放设备,并将所述第二播放设备确定为网络最优的目标播放设备。
[0026]作为又一种可行的实施方式,当所述播放组的环境信息发生变化时,所述方法还包括:
[0027]所述管理播放设备检测所述播放组中是否存在正在播放多媒体资源的播放设备,若否,所述管理播放设备执行所述获取所述播放组中各播放设备的网络状态,并根据所述网络状态从所述播放组中选取网络最优的目标播放设备的步骤。
[0028]相应的,本发明实施例公开了一种管理播放设备,应用于无线播放系统,包括:
[0029]检测单元,用于检测播放组的环境信息是否发生变化;
[0030]获取单元,用于在所述检测单元检测到所述播放组的环境信息发生变化时,获取所述播放组中各播放设备的网络状态;
[0031]选取单元,用于根据所述网络状态从所述播放组中选取网络最优的目标播放设备;
[0032]判断单元,用于判断所述目标播放设备是否为所述播放组当前的主播放设备;
[0033]设定单元,用于在所述判断单元判断出所述目标播放设备不为所述播放组当前的主播放设备时,将所述目标播放设备设定为所述播放组的主播放设备。
[0034]作为一种可行的实施方式,所述检测单元检测播放组的环境信息是否发生变化的具体方式为:
[0035]检测播放组中是否存在位置发生变化的播放设备;
[0036]若是,确定所述播放组的环境信息发生变化。
[0037]作为另一种可行的实施方式,所述检测单元检测播放组的环境信息是否发生变化的具体方式为:
[0038]检测播放组中是否存在新增和/或减少的播放设备;
[0039]若是,确定所述播放组的环境信息发生变化。
[0040]作为又一种可行的实施方式,所述网络状态包括网络连接方式,所述选取单元包括判断子单元以及确定子单元,其中:
[0041]所述判断子单元,用于判断所述播放组中是否存在所述网络连接方式为有线连接的第一播放设备;
[0042]所述确定子单元,用于在所述判断子单元判断出所述播放组中存在所述第一播放设备时,确定所述第一播放设备的数量;
[0043]所述确定子单元,还用于当确定出所述第一播放设备的数量为一个时,将所述第一播放设备确定为网络最优的目标播放设备。
[0044]作为又一种可行的实施方式,所述选取单元还包括第一获取子单元,其中:
[0045]所述第一获取子单元,用于在所述确定子单元确定出所述第一播放设备的数量为多个时,获取每个所述第一播放设备的配置参数;
[0046]所述确定子单元,还用于根据每个所述第一播放设备的配置参数,将所述第一播放设备中配置最优的播放设备确定为网络最优的目标播放设备。
[0047]作为又一种可行的实施方式,所述选取单元还包括发送子单元以及第二获取子单元,其中:
[0048]所述发送子单元,用于在所述判断子单元判断出所述播放组中不存在所述第一播放设备时,向所述播放组中各播放设备发送目标网络地址;
[0049]所述第二获取子单元,用于获取所述各播放设备访问所述目标网络地址的访问时延;
[0050]所述确定子单元,还用于从所述播放组中选取所述访问时延最短的第二播放设备,并将所述第二播放设备确定为网络最优的目标播放设备。
[0051]作为又一种可行的实施方式,所述检测单元,还用于在检测出所述播放组的环境信息发生变化时,检测所述播放组中是否存在正在播放多媒体资源的播放设备,若否,触发所述获取单元执行获取所述播放组中各播放设备的网络状态的操作。
[0052]实施本发明实施例,具有如下有益效果:
[0053]本发明实施例中,无线播放系统中存在管理播放设备,该管理播放设备在检测到播放组的环境信息是否发生变化时,会获取该播放组中各播放设备的网络状态,并根据该网络状态从该播放组中选取网络最优的目标播放设备,当判断出该目标播放设备不为该播放组当前的主播放设备时,将该目标播放设备设定为该播放组的主播放设备。通过本发明实施例,管理播放设备可以在播放组的环境信息发生变化时,自动将网络最优的播放设备切换为主播放设备,从而能够提高播放组中各播放设备播放多媒体资源的流畅度。
【附图说明】
[0054]为了更清楚地说明本发明实施例中的技术方案,下面将对实施例描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
[0055]图1是本发明实施例公开的一种主播放设备的切换方法的流程示意图;
[0056]图2是本发明实施例公开的另一种主播放设备的切换方法的流程示意图;
[0057]图3是本发明实施例公开的一种管理播放设备的结构示意图;
[0058]图4是本发明实施例公开的另一种管理播放设备的结构示意图;
[0059]图5是本发明实施例公开的又一种管理播放设备的结构示意图。
【具体实施方式】
[0060]下面将结合本发明实施例中的附图,对本发明实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本发明保护的范围。
[0061]本发明实施例公开了一种主播放设备的切换方法及相关设备,可以及时进行主播放设备的切换,提高多媒体资源播放的流畅度。以下分别进行详细说明。
[0062]请参阅图1,图1是本发明实施例公开的一种主播放设备的切换方法的流程示意图。其中,图1所示的方法可以应用于无线播放系统,如无线音乐系统、无线音箱系统等。如图1所示,该主播放设备的切换方法可以包括以下步骤:
[0063]S101、管理播放设备检测播放组的环境信息是否发生变化,若是,执行步骤S102 ;若否,结束本流程。
[0064]本发明实施例
当前第1页1 2 3 4 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1